Description
Embark on a 2-day gorilla trekking safari from Kigali to Uganda. Trek through the forest to find mountain gorillas, visit the Batwa community, and enjoy a scenic drive through the countryside.
Begin your adventure with a pickup from your hotel in Kigali or from Kigali International Airport. Meet your guide, who will brief you about your safari and then transfer you to Bwindi Impenetrable National Park or Mgahinga National Park, depending on the availability of gorilla trekking permits.
Travel through a beautiful countryside often referred to as the Switzerland of Africa due to its beautiful rolling hills. Arrive at your lodge in time for lunch or stop in Kabale town for lunch. Later in the afternoon, visit the Batwa communities that live around the forest. Learn how they used to live in the forest, hunt for food, and enjoy traditional entertainment.
The next day, after an early breakfast, your driver-guide will transfer you to the starting point for a briefing about the gorilla trekking adventure you are about to take. Be briefed by experienced ranger guides and trackers from the Uganda Wildlife Authority.
Gorilla tracking can be physically demanding but the whole experience is amazing and worth it. Track through the forest for gorillas. Once you meet spot them, you will be able to see how they interact with their young ones, vocalize, and feed.
Have your lunch away from them in the forest and return to the park offices for a small ceremony. Then, be transferred back to your hotel in Kigali or to the airport for your outbound flight.
